competitors.to
Science
Research Data Management
Mendeley Data
Mendeley Data
data.mendeley.com
Categories
Science / Research Data Management
Competitors
2 competitors
Figshare
figshare.com
Dryad
datadryad.org
Powered by comprehensive SaaS market data